Lin is a Senior Business Analyst, supporting clients across the UK, Europe, and the Middle East. His work focuses on strategic planning, commercial development, and operational improvement for sports organisations, including governing bodies and private investors.
He has been supporting the development of commercial strategies for football leagues, conducting sponsorship analysis, and leading cost optimisation initiatives for governing bodies. Lin has also contributed to private equity investment projects in the Middle East, helping evaluate and support investments into sports-related companies.
Lin also spent a year on secondment at The Football Association as a Strategy & Performance Manager, where he supported the Grassroots Strategy and produced a Social Return on Investment report. He has also previously held roles at Bloomsbury Football Foundation and Chelsea FC, where he contributed to community engagement and football development programmes.
Lin completed the Diversity in Business of Sport programme and graduated from the Premier League’s Future Leaders Academy. He earned a First Class Honours degree in Law (LLB) from King’s College London.
